Following the untimely passing away of actress and model Shefali Jariwala, the makers of the iconic 2002 music video Kaanta Laga have put all speculation about a sequel to rest. Director duo Radhika Rao and Vinay Sapru, who launched Jariwala into national fame with the track, shared an emotional tribute, stating that the song would forever belong to her and would not be recreated.
In a heartfelt statement, the filmmakers remembered Shefali and their journey together. “Yesterday Was The Prayer Meeting. Saying The Final Goodbyes... With Our First Photo Session Together.. 'Kaanta Laga' - CD Inlay Card (sic),” they wrote.
Recollecting their time on set and the impact Jariwala had, they added, “You Always Said You Wanted To Be The One And Only 'Kaanta Laga' Girl. So We Never Made A Sequel -- And We Never Will. We're Retiring 'Kaanta Laga' Forever. It Was Always Yours. It Will Always Be Yours... Shefali...RIP (sic).”
Jariwala’s husband, actor Parag Tyagi, also broke his silence with a moving social media post. “Shefali — the ever-eternal Kaanta Laga — was so much more than what met the eye. She was fire wrapped in grace — sharp, focused, and fiercely driven. A woman who lived with intention, nurturing her career, her mind, her body, and her soul with quiet strength and unwavering determination (sic),” he wrote.

A prayer meeting was held in Mumbai on Wednesday, five days after her sudden death. Close friends and family gathered to pay their last respects to the star who left an indelible mark on the Indian pop culture landscape.
Meanwhile, the investigation into Jariwala’s death is ongoing. Authorities revealed they found Glutathione injections, Vitamin-C pills, and other medications at her residence. An officer told India Today, "She (Jariwala) was taking medicines herself for anti-ageing and skin glow."
